    Mike 'The Situation' Sorrentino and his wife Lauren Pesce are expecting their first child

    The 38-year-old TV star has taken to Instagram to announce the news, revealing their baby is due to arrive in May next year


    Alongside a photo of the couple, their dog and the announcement written in flour on their kitchen table, he wrote: "We have a Baby Situation (sic)"

    Lauren, 35, also took to social media to share the news.

    She wrote on Instagram: "Our biggest blessing is on it’s way (sic)"

    And in response to her post, Mike simply said: "It’s happening."

    The loved-up couple quickly received congratulatory messages from 'Jersey Shore' cast members, including Deena Cortese.

    She said on social media: "So excited for you both! Love you guys so much."

    And in response to Lauren, Deena - who is also pregnant - wrote: "Soooo excited for you guys!!! You deserve all the happiness in the world ! Pregnancy buddies (sic)"

    Nicole 'Snooki' Polizzi was similarly excited by the news.

    She said on social media: "LOVE YOU BOTH [praying emoji and love-heart emoji] sooo sooo excited for you! (sic)"

    Snooki also offered her support to Lauren.

    She told her: "Sooo happy for you my mawma! Always here for you! Call me when your nipples grow the size of a small plate (sic)"

    Mike has been married to Lauren since 2018 and he previously hailed his wife for supporting him through "the good times and the bad times".

    He said: "We’ve been through so much, and for us to finally get engaged, it’s really special, because it wasn’t guaranteed.

    "It’s been very stormy for a while. The odds were against me. People bet against me. But against all odds, she’s been there throughout the ups and downs, the good times and the bad times.”
